Evangeline

Evangeline

Evangeline is located at 190 State Street in Portland, Maine’s Arts District and has earned distinction as one of the country’s best small French restaurants. The restaurant is known for its quintessential French dining experience and modern bistro atmosphere. Chef Erik Desjarlais and his team are inspired by the regions of France and local and seasonal ingredients. Meals are prepared using the highest quality ingredients with an abundance of naturally grown items from local Maine farmers, suppliers and producers. The newly conceived wine and cocktail lists will include old world French wines, new world American wines, and refreshing early summer inspired drinks. Since opening in 2008, the restaurant has received an impressive amount of press in national and regional outlets including, GQ, The New York Times, World Traveler, Sherman’s Traveler, The Washington Post, The Boston Globe and The Portland Press Herald. In 2009, USA Today named Evangeline one of the 10 greatest places in the country to master the art of French eating, alongside nine masters of French food, including Thomas Keller, Daniel Boulud, Michel Richard and Hubert Keller.

Evangeline opened its doors in April, 2008, much to the delight of New England diners. The cuisine at Evangeline is a direct reflection of the heart and passion of Chef/Proprietor Erik Desjarlais. The restaurant is located in Longfellow Square at the tip of Portland’s historic West End.

Vignola

Vignola

Portland, Maine’s Vignola, located in the heart of the city’s historic Old Port neighborhood, has earned a prominent slot on the national culinary map.  Known for its European bistro ambiance and authentic Italian dining experience, the Vignola team uses the best seasonal ingredients, and organic, naturally grown items from local Maine farmers, suppliers and producers.  Additionally, Vignola’s award-winning wine and beer selection showcases varietals from around the world that aren’t available anywhere else in New England.  Situated nearby Portland’s working waterfront, the popular restaurant has earned an impressive amount of press in national and regional outlets including The Washington Post, Food Arts, The New York Times, Wine & Spirits, StarChefs.com, BonAppetit.com, and The Portland Press Herald.

Fore Street

Fore Street
Fore Street’s interior surrounds a unique brick, and soapstone hearth consisting of a wood-burning oven, grill, and turnspit, visible from most tables. Hardwood and apple wood fires cook and flavor the seafood, meats, game, and vegetables that have made Fore Street a New England destination.

Flatbread Company

Flatbread Company
At "Flatbread", the food is sacred. More often than not, the first bite of one of our flatbreads, for a first time customer, is very nearly a spiritual experience.

We are probably one of a relatively small number of pizza restaurants in New England and Hawaii that use spring water, organic flour, kosher salt and real cake yeast to make pizza dough.

While pizza sauce is readily available in a can, we use organic tomatoes and a dozen other natural and organic ingredients when we make our flatbread tomato sauce in a wood fired cauldron right in the dining room.

From free-range chicken to nitrate-free pepperoni and sausage made on the premises, we are committed to creating flatbreads with the very best ingredients that we can imagine.
